Becoming a Certified Professional in Financial Literacy for Refugee Communities equips individuals with the crucial skills to empower vulnerable populations. This specialized certification focuses on culturally sensitive financial education and addresses the unique challenges faced by refugees integrating into new societies.
The program's learning outcomes include mastering effective communication strategies for diverse audiences, developing tailored financial literacy curricula, and understanding the legal and regulatory frameworks relevant to immigrant financial inclusion. Graduates will be proficient in budgeting, saving, investing, and debt management techniques specific to refugee contexts. Financial planning and economic empowerment are central themes.
The duration of the certification program varies depending on the provider but generally ranges from several weeks to a few months of intensive study, often including a combination of online learning and practical workshops. Why this course?
Certified Professional in Financial Literacy (CPFL) is increasingly significant for refugee communities in the UK, facing unique financial challenges. The UK has witnessed a surge in asylum applications in recent years, with many refugees arriving with limited financial knowledge and resources. According to the UNHCR, over 100,000 refugees were granted asylum in the UK in 2022. This necessitates tailored financial education programs.
A CPFL certification equips individuals with the skills to navigate the complexities of the UK financial system, including budgeting, banking, debt management, and accessing government benefits. Understanding these aspects is crucial for financial stability and integration into society. Lack of financial literacy can perpetuate cycles of poverty, and addressing this is paramount.
